Bernie and Everyone,
Of the 100+ people that were laid off at Source Interlink on November 20, just four colleagues worked on KIT CAR. The magazine's Art Director, Robert Manio, two Advertising Sales Executives, John Whatley and Michael Graham, and the book's Editor, D. Brian Smith (your humble scribe), were let go. Robert had been on staff as an Art Director on many different magazines over the years, including Rod & Custom, Street Rodder, Engine Masters, and KIT CAR (for the last 2.5 years). He is the guy who made KIT CAR magazine look so great. A day before we were both let go, Robert told me that he would refuse to be on any other magazine, if they killed KIT CAR and laid me off. He spent more than 15 years working on various books, but told me he most enjoyed our collaboration on KIT CAR. Robert plans to retire to a new home he purchased for himself in the Philippines. As for John Whatley and Michael Graham, I haven't stayed in touch. In addition to selling ads for KC, they also sold ads for other Source Interlink magazines. I hope they land great jobs.
